Skapa Excel-tabell med Java

Den här artikeln innehåller information för att skapa Excel tabell med Java. Den har detaljerna för att ställa in utvecklingsmiljön, en lista med steg för att skapa en tabell för dataintervallet och en exempelkod som visar hur man gör en tabell i Excel med Java. Det hjälper dig att anpassa tabellen genom att ställa in olika bordsstilar.

Steg för att skapa MS Excel-tabell med Java

  1. Ställ in utvecklingsmiljön så att den använder Aspose.Cells for Java för att skapa en tabell
  2. Ladda eller skapa en Excel-fil med objektet Workbook och få åtkomst till en sheet
  3. Lägg till ett nytt listobjekt som en tabell som omfattar data och flagga för att markera existensen av rubrikerna
  4. Ställ in tabellstilen med hjälp av TableStyleType-uppräkningen
  5. Ställ in flaggan för att visa summan av siffror i respektive kolumn
  6. ställ in antalet poster för en viss kolumn
  7. Spara den resulterande arbetsboken med en formaterad tabell

Dessa steg definierar hur man skapar en datatabell i Excel med Java. Börja processen genom att ladda en arbetsbok med vissa data och skapa ett listobjekt som en tabell runt data. Ställ in tabellstilen med hjälp av TableStyleType-uppräknaren, ställ in flaggan så att den visar totaler i slutet av alla kolumner med nummerdata, och ställ in beräkningsläget på COUNT med hjälp av TotalsCalculation-uppräkningen innan du sparar arbetsboken.

Kod för att lägga till tabell i Excel med Java

Den här exempelkoden visar hur man skapar en tabell i Excel med Java. Vi har använt TotalsCalculation.COUNT, men du kan använda andra alternativ som AVERAGE, MIN, MAX, SUM och STD_DEV enligt kraven. ListObject har olika metoder som setShowTableStyleRowStripes för att visa ränder, setShowHeaderRow för att visa rubriker och setComment för att ställa in tabellkommentarer för att lista några.

Den här artikeln har introducerat oss för att skapa avancerade Excel-tabeller med Java. Om du vill skapa en pivottabell, se artikeln om Skapa pivottabell i Excel med Java.

 Svenska